WebNov 7, 2016 · Figure 3. In hot, humid climates, the design, location, and installation of the air and weather barriers are more critical than for the vapor retarder. Note: The vapor retarder location specified above is specifically for hot, humid climates. In cold climates, the location of the retarder is to the interior side of the thermal insulation. WebNov 1, 2010 · Integrated indices can capture more thermal contexts in the NV buildings in hot-humid area of China than simple indices. Thermal sensation was found to be a good linear function of SET* with the thermal neutrality of 25.4 °C and the 90% (80%) acceptable range of 23.5–27.4 °C (22.1–28.7 °C) in SET*. WebJul 20, 2024 · Rainfall contributes to humidity levels, so areas with very little rainfall or a desert climate (like St. George, Utah, which hosts the North American U.S. Pro 70.3 Championships) are prone to dry heat. Often, dry heat does not “feel” as hot as humid heat because the body can more effectively cool itself by sweating. highlighter gif https://suzannesdancefactory.com

WebJul 1, 2024 · Upgrading from R-13 to R-40 reduces conductive heat flow by only another 5%.”. The 2009 Energy code has brought the insulation requirements up to R-13 in the walls and R-30 in the roof. While just adding more insulation to the building doesn’t necessarily get great improvements in efficiency, adding insulation to the right locations does. WebHot-Humid. A hot-humid climate is generally defined as a region that receives more than 20 in. (50 cm) of annual precipitation and where one or both of the following occur: A 73°F (23°C) or higher wet bulb temperature for 1,500 or more hours during the warmest 6 consecutive months of the year.
